With the incorporation of its first DIFC funds company, MCF Series I, Mashreq Capital is launching a specialist emerging market debt fund, following approval from the Dubai Financial Services Authority (DFSA). Known as the Emerging Market Credit Opportunities (EMCO) fund, it is the first specialist fixed income hedge fund at the DIFC and was developed entirely within the DFSA’s Collective Investment Law framework.
